Technical strength lays a stable foundation
High-quality calorimeter brands often have deep technical accumulation. Take some leading brands as an example, they use advanced constant temperature control technology, which can accurately maintain the measurement ambient temperature, avoid external temperature fluctuations, and greatly improve the measurement stability. At the same time, high-precision sensors are used to capture heat changes sensitively, ensure accurate and stable data, and reduce measurement errors.
Material process to ensure stable operation
The material and process of the calorimeter are also the key to affecting the stability. Well-known brands are extremely meticulous in material selection, selecting high-quality materials with high temperature resistance and corrosion resistance to ensure the stable performance of the instrument in long-term use. Exquisite manufacturing technology allows the components of the instrument to be closely connected and run smoothly, reducing the probability of failure and ensuring stable operation.
